Abstract
A method of reducing current leakage in unused circuits performed during semiconductor fabrication and a semiconductor device or integrated circuit thereby formed. The method involves modifying a characteristic of at least one idle circuit that is unused in a product variant, to inhibit the circuit and reduce current leakage therefrom upon powering as well as during operation. The method can substantially increase the Vt (threshold voltage) of all transistors of a given type, such as all N-type transistors or all P-type transistors. The method is also suitable for controlling other transistor parameters, such as transistor channel length, as well as other active elements, such as N-type resistors or P-type resistors, in unused circuits which affect leakage current as well as for other unused circuits, such as a high Vt circuit, a standard Vt circuit, a low Vt circuit, and an SRAM cell Vt circuit.
